But back to the soap star herself and Natalie joined the long-running show in 2009 as the feisty character. The farmer's wife and her family were brought in by series producer Gavin Blyth as part of an overhaul of the long-standing show, reports LeedsLive. They were described as being "sexy, modern and contemporary" - and Natalie says being part of a modern-day farming family is what drew her to the role of Moira.
Over the years Moira has been embroiled in some of the most scandalous storylines, from her rollercoaster relationship with Cain Dingle to John's tragic death. She has also been caught up in two steamy affairs - one with her brother-in-law James Barton and a second with her stepson Nate Robinson.
